As the Construction Director in the Global Procurement team at Pandora, you will hold a pivotal role in optimizing the overall procurement approach to the process of constructing our stores on a global scale. You will be the Subject Matter Expert on construction across Pandora and leverage your network in the business. This includes the tender process, build-out process, and follow-up activities across all units leased by Pandora, including our stores, warehouses, and offices. In the role you will need to demonstrate proven leadership skills in a matrix organisation, visualize and implement optimization strategies for store build-outs, set targets and consistently follow up on progress, and share best practices with key stakeholders.

Your key responsibilities include:

  • Optimizing capex: Through your deep construction category expertise, you will be responsible for identifying improvements and savings opportunities for our store portfolio expansion and refurbishment projects. You will also influence our approach to other larger CAPEX projects. Completing a CAP
  • Supplier relationship management: You will be in ongoing dialogue with key suppliers in our largest markets (General contractors etc.) to ensure feedback is given both ways – to drive up supplier performance and leveraging our partners knowledge in our optimization strategies.
  • Develop & share best practices: You will engage local cluster property teams and suppliers to develop best practices for build-outs, value engineering, and supplier tendering and share best practices globally including use of any relevant tools/systems
  • Setting and reporting on targets: You will establish targets regarding time, scope, and investments, and regularly follow up and report on target fulfilment
  • Optimizing hard facility services: You will consider the life time of the store and implement strategies to optimize spend for our hard facility services such as maintenance, HVAC, lighting, plumbing etc. with a view to energy consumption and climate emissions. You will work closely with the Category Manager for soft facility management services.
  • Responsible Procurement: Ensure adherence to Pandora’s Responsible Sourcing Policy. This means that you must ensure we conduct business lawfully, appropriately and with honesty and integrity by adhering to applicable laws and regulations, exercising sound judgment and taking actions to minimize our environmental impact on the planet. Also, this role will be responsible for delivering on relevant scope 2 and 3 emission targets.

Your main counterparts will include the Global Procurement team in the Global office and in the Clusters, The Global Network and Cluster Network teams, the Reporting & Analytics team, Store Design and Creative, Sustainability, and representatives from our Finance departments. Through collaboration with these teams, you will ensure streamlined and efficient processes that align with Pandora’s global standards.

About Pandora
Established in 1982, Pandora designs, manufactures and markets hand-finished jewellery made from high-quality materials at affordable prices. Pandora’s products are available in more than 100 countries on six continents through more than 6,500 points of sale, including around 2,500 concept stores.

Headquartered in Copenhagen, Denmark, Pandora employs 32,000 people worldwide and crafts its jewellery at two LEED certified facilities in Thailand, using mainly recycled silver and gold. The company plans to be carbon neutral by 2025 and has joined the Science Based Targets initiative to reduce emissions across its full value chain. Pandora is listed on the Nasdaq Copenhagen stock exchange and generated a revenue of DKK 28.1 billion in 2023.
